You are playing a card game in which some of the cards are dealt face up. Using a standard 52-card bridge deck, the chance of a face card on a single draw is 12/52, or about .23.

After the game has progressed a while, can you predict whether or not the next card will be a face card with a rule that is accurate more than 23% of the time? Explain.
